Days that cannot bring you near, or will not,
fill my waking hours with need.
Tonight I long for the sound of your voice,
the certainty of your quick step at my front door.
I would give any tribute for the simple act
of touching your shoulder,
knowing it always had time for my tears.
I would glide my fingers across your cheek,
memorizing lines and curves
to hold against a rainy day
when your soft brown eyes no longer turn on me.
Once your letters kept my wishes warm,
but they come so seldom now
my heart lies buried beneath time's frost.

More than anything,
I still long to hold you close;
to say "I love you" and mean it
from the top of my heart
to the depths of my spirit.
Time has no meaning for love or devotion,
my feelings would not change
if it were a thousand summers
instead of twenty-one.
Still, I would hold your head against my breast,
whisper "I love you" over and over,
beyond all counting or remembering.
Perhaps if I said it just enough
it would finally penetrate your distant heart;
bring you near where days cannot -
light your eyes up once again with wanting me.
I would give my world
to see that look in your eyes
just one more time.
